UNM-LA Advisory Board Meets Monday In Wallace Hall

UNM-LA News:

The UNM-Los Alamos (UNM-LA) Advisory Board will meet 5:30 p.m. Monday, Jan. 9 in Wallace Hall, in Building 5, on the campus at 1000 University Drive.

Agenda items include a presentation about UNM-LA fees and tuition, as well as administrative reports from each member of the Executive Team.

Direct questions to Sarah Jimenez at 505.662.0334 or sarahjimenez@unm.edu.

Free Training Offered For Los Alamos History Volunteers

LAHS News:

With the spring tourist season fast approaching, Los Alamos Historical Society (LAHS) and its History Museum are seeking new volunteers for a variety of positions.

Training sessions focusing on the community’s history and historic district will be offered 4-5:15 p.m. Wednesdays in February and March (Feb. 1, 8, 15 and 22, and March 1 and 8). Participants will meet at 4 p.m. each Wednesday in the Nambe Room in Fuller Lodge.

County EV Charger Prep Work Scheduled For Tuesday

A Level 3 EV fast charger will be installed in front of the Municipal Building, in preparation, a portion of the parking lot and section of sidewalk on Iris Street will be closed for potholing operations beginning Tuesday. Courtesy/LAC

COUNTY News:

In preparation for the installation of a Level 3 EV fast charger in front of the Los Alamos County Municipal Building at 1000 Central Ave., a portion of the parking lot and section of sidewalk on Iris Street will be closed for potholing operations beginning Tuesday.

The work is expected to be completed no later than Friday, Jan. 20.
